Twin River Management Group, Inc. dba Bally's Pool Lead Attendant/POOLL005351 in Biloxi, Mississippi

This Position is for a Pool Lead Attendant with a company located in Biloxi, MS.

 

Job Summary: This position maintains daily operations of the pool ensuring guest comfort and safety.

 

Duties and Responsibilities:Enhances the guest experience by providing exceptional service. Ensures that incoming phone calls are answered according to standard. Disseminates pertinent information to guests. Receive Towels from loading Dock. Pick up all dirty towels left by guest. Stock towels at Platinum tower. Greets and interacts with guests. Issues pool towels. Ensures that an ample number of pool towels are available at all times. Set up and Break down of Cabanas. Clean Cabanas; mop, trash, refrigerator. Straighten the out of place LOUNGE Chairs and set the backs down. Records the number of pool guests visiting per hour, recording data. Escorts guests to lounge chairs pointing out various points of interest (i.e. restrooms, showers, cabanas, restaurants, etc.). Enforces pool policies, rules and regulations on a consistent basis. Restricts pool to registered guests. Performs various maintenance duties as directed to maintain a clean and safe facility. Notifies Management to inclement weather or extenuating circumstances. Notifies management of any Biohazards and or Security issues. Skim Pool & Monitors deck cleanliness throughout shift; pick-up trash/debris as necessary. Receives cash bank from cage. Follows cash handling procedures. Promotes safety awareness to minimize injuries. Resolves guest issues. Adheres to department and property policies and procedures. Resolving guest & employee issues.

 

Qualifications: High school diploma or GED. Ability to work with exposure to outside weather conditions including heat, humidity, sun, wind and rain. High energy level. Excellent non-verbal communication skills -- good posture, able to establish eye contact, and positive body language. Must project a professional and positive image. Ability to handle and carry out instructions. Must be able to maintain composure under stress in a fast pace work environment. Must be able to stand for long periods of time. Ability to work a flexible schedule. Excellent interpersonal skills. Must be able to communicate clearly and effectively with all Hard Rockers and guests.

Basic reading skills. Ability to understand and promulgate written memos, instructions, regulations..
